#078DF3 Hex Color Code

#078DF3

The Hexadecimal Color #078DF3 is a contrast shade of Dodger Blue. #078DF3 RGB value is rgb(7, 141, 243). RGB Color Model of #078DF3 consists of 2% red, 55% green and 95% blue. HSL color Mode of #078DF3 has 206°(degrees) Hue, 94% Saturation and 49% Lightness. #078DF3 color has an wavelength of 490.2963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#078DF3 is #3399F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#078DF3 is #08E. The Closest Color to #078DF3 is #1E90FF. Official Name of #078DF3 Hex Code is Dodger Blue.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#078DF3

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
